Project Overview
The Odoo Web Library (OWL) is a small UI framework intended to be the basis for the Odoo Web Client, and hopefully many other Odoo related projects. OWL's main feature is a declarative component system, with QWeb as a template engine, asynchronous rendering, and an underlying virtual dom.

What makes OWL different
- XML based: templates are based on the XML format, which allows interesting
applications. For example, they could be stored in a database and modified
dynamically with
xpaths. - templates compilation in the browser: this may not be a good fit for all applications, but if you need to generate dynamically user interfaces in the browser, this is very powerful. For example, a generic form view component could generate a specific form user interface for each various models, from a XML view.
- no toolchain required: this is extremely useful for some applications, if,
for various reasons (security/deployment/dynamic modules/specific assets tools),
it is not ok to use standard web tools based on
npm.

Example
Here is a short example to illustrate interactive widgets:
class ClickCounter extends owl.Component {
inlineTemplate = `
<button t-on-click="increment">
Click Me! [<t t-esc="state.value"/>]
</button>`;
state = { value: 0 };
increment() {
this.state.value++;
}
}
const qweb = new owl.QWeb();
const counter = new ClickCounter({qweb});
counter.mount(document.body);

Some npm scripts are available:
| Command | Description |
|---|---|
npm install |
install every dependency required for this project |
npm run build |
build a bundle of owl in the /dist/ folder |
npm run minify |
minify the prebuilt owl.js file |
npm run test |
run all tests |
npm run test:watch |
run all tests, and keep a watcher |
